Cocaine seized at Inuvik Airport

“A large quantity” of crack cocaine has been seized at the Inuvik Mike Zubko Airport. Inuvik RCMP made the seize at the airport on May 14th. In the process, police charged a 17-year-old man. 17 ounces of crack cocaine were taken off the streets.

The 17-year-old was charged with trafficking cocaine, possession for the purpose of trafficking and breach of justice of the peace. The youth cannot be named due to the Youth Criminal Justice Act.

Staff Sergeant Acting Commander Olena Newman says RCMP is committed to removing illicit drugs off the streets.

“Our community is safer after taking these drugs off the street”.
